No one’s ever told Eleanor that life should be better than fine.
Meet Eleanor Oliphant: She struggles with appropriate social skills and tends to say exactly what she’s thinking. Nothing is missing in her carefully timetabled life of avoiding social interactions, where weekends are punctuated by frozen pizza, vodka, and phone chats with Mummy.
But everything changes when Eleanor meets Raymond, the bumbling and deeply unhygienic IT guy from her office. When she and Raymond together save Sammy, an elderly gentleman who has fallen on the sidewalk, the three become the kinds of friends who rescue one another from the lives of isolation they have each been living. And it is Raymond’s big heart that will ultimately help Eleanor find the way to repair her own profoundly damaged one.

APPLE BOOKS REVIEW
We love how this audiobook brings its peculiar heroine to life. Eleanor Oliphant has a troubled past and finds solace in solitude. She has no desire for relationships or friends until a number of unexpected events lead her away from her routine and toward the idea that maybe, just maybe, human connections aren’t so bad. Gail Honeyman’s celebrated debut novel embellishes Eleanor’s odd mannerisms and lack of social skills with formal language and pedantries. Cathleen McCarron’s narration is the perfect accompaniment, illuminating the personality and thoughts of this wonderful and unusual character.
